Several of WWE’s recently released female wrestlers have started to draw attention from other wrestling organizations, with MLW showing particular interest. Now that the 30-day non-compete period has ended, some former NXT stars might be able to make a faster-than-expected comeback in the ring.

Sources from Fightful Select reveal that MLW is likely looking to sign some of these recently released female athletes. Gigi Dolin is seen as a strong candidate due to her prior work with MLW and appearances in AEW, TNA, and Tokyo Joshi Pro Wrestling. Her diverse experience outside WWE positions her well for a swift return.

Additionally, Dakota Kai and Cora Jade, who also goes by Elayna Black, have recently hired professional agents. Jade, regarded as a top prospect in her generation, has quietly sparked interest across the wrestling world.

With seasoned talent re-entering the free agent pool, promotions like MLW are gearing up to act quickly once the opportunity arises.
